Transaction c17893d4f595f5a213ac1f9b0b7a32caf226f5e889a17742f0d35ffd97508776
1 Input
1 Output
-
c17893d4f595f5a213ac1f9b0b7a32caf226f5e889a17742f0d35ffd97508776:0
- value
- 640524
- script pubkey
- OP_0 OP_PUSHBYTES_20 acbfacf07f295b62d33057811177a804e7dd98a8
- address
- bc1q4jl6eurl99dk95es27q3zaagqnnamx9gln5dwx